WALKER, Mich. (AP) â Police have found a pair of trailers allegedly stolen from a local Boy Scout troop.
In a news release, the Walker Police Department said the trailers were recovered on Friday following a tip.
âItâs nice to have them back,â said Scoutmaster Chris Burlew, BSA Troop 281. âThey seem road worthy.â
Last weekend, the troop filed a report after the trailers went missing from American Legion Post 179. At the time, the trailers contained camping supplies, like tents and camp kitchens.

WALKER - A police-sponsored drive that ensures Livingston Parish schoolchildren will have adequate clothing for the upcoming 2021-2022 school year is taking place May 19 through July 16.
The Walker Police Department announced its 2021 From Our Uniform to Yours School Uniform Drive by means of a Wednesday morning news release. The release noted that the annual community program was delayed in 2020 due to the COVID-19 pandemic, but will once again take place in full swing this year.
Walker Police Chief David Addison expressed anticipation for the event s return, saying, “We are happy to report that our ‘From Our Uniform to Yours’ school uniform drive has returned. WALKER, La. (AP) A south Louisiana police department has sworn in its first Black female officer. The Walker Police Department on Tuesday swore in Octavia Felder as a reserve officer, WAFB-TV reported. According to the department, Felder is the first black female officer on the force. Walker is located roughly 20 miles (32.1 kilometers) east of Baton Rouge.
